a girl rides a sled down a frozen hill. she starts from rest at the top of the hill and reaches a speed of 16 m/s at the bottom of the hill. How tall is the hill?

Respuesta :

13.06m

Explanation:

Given parameters:

initial velocity u = 0

final velocity v = 16m/s

Unknown;

height of the hill = ?

Solution:

We are going to apply one of the laws of motion to solve this problem;

    V² = U² + 2gH

where V is the final velocity

           U is the initial velocity

           g is the acceleration due to gravity = 9.8m/s²

           H is the height

since initial velocity is zero;

          V² = 2gH

   To find the height;

             H = [tex]\frac{V^{2g} }{y}[/tex]

   

              H = [tex]\frac{16^{2} }{2 x 9.8}[/tex] = 13.06m
